在区块链技术快速演进的当下,Sui公链凭借其基于Move语言的独特设计和创新架构,吸引了大量开发者和创业项目的目光。尤其是在去中心化金融(DeFi)领域,已有数十个项目选择在Sui测试网部署和运行。本文将从技术特性、共识机制、并行处理与代币经济模型等角度,深入解析Sui为何成为DeFi应用的理想基础设施。
Move语言:为数字资产而生的编程范式
Move语言最初由Facebook为Diem区块链开发,专为表达数字资产和金融规则而设计。其核心创新在于将资产视为“头等资源”,并通过四种能力(复制、索引、丢弃和存储)来精确定义和操作资产,从而在语言层面保障了数字资产的稀缺性和安全性。
数字资产的稀缺性保障
在数字环境中,资产稀缺性需通过代码规则强制实现。Move通过类型系统和字节码验证器,确保资产不能被复制、重复使用或意外销毁。这一机制有效预防了双花、资产增发等常见漏洞,使得数字资产的行为更贴近实体资产。
强化访问控制机制
与以太坊Solidity语言将数据集中存储在合约中的做法不同,Move将数据存储在用户账户中,并通过模块化设计实现精细的访问控制。这意味着即使智能合约被攻击,黑客也无法直接转移用户资产,从而大幅提升了系统的安全性。
字节码验证与资产安全
Move在部署前会通过字节码验证器对代码进行严格检查,预防常见编程错误和安全漏洞。这一设计显著降低了智能合约的风险,为DeFi应用提供了更可靠的底层保障。
Sui公链的三大DeFi适配优势
除了Move语言本身的优势,Sui在共识机制、并行协议和存储经济模型等方面的创新,进一步提升了其对DeFi项目的吸引力。
高效的共识机制
Sui将交易分为“自有对象”和“共享对象”两类:
- 自有对象(如普通转账、NFT铸造)使用拜占庭一致性广播算法,绕过传统共识机制,实现高吞吐与低延迟。
- 共享对象(如AMM交易、订单簿操作)采用Narwhal-Bullshark共识引擎,通过有向无环图(DAG)结构优化交易排序与处理效率。
这一设计使得Sui能够高效处理高并发场景(如大规模NFT铸造),避免如以太坊或Solana常见的网络拥堵与宕机问题,为DeFi应用提供稳定的运行环境。
并行处理能力
Sui利用Move语言的所有权模型和以对象为中心的数据结构,明确识别交易之间的依赖关系,实现并行执行。这一机制突破了以太坊虚拟机(EVM)顺序执行的瓶颈,显著提升了网络吞吐量和资源利用效率。
创新的存储基金与经济模型
Sui通过存储基金机制解决了链上数据存储的长期成本问题:
- 用户支付交易费用时,部分费用存入存储基金,用于未来存储成本的覆盖。
- 存储基金支持“删除回扣”机制,鼓励用户清理无用数据,释放存储资源。
- 这一模型实现了存储成本的跨期分摊,避免了链上数据积累导致Gas费用不断上涨的问题。
对于DeFi协议而言,这意味着可以更低成本存储和管理链上数据,例如删除已结束的拍卖记录或无效NFT元数据,进一步提升运营效率。
常见问题
问:Sui如何处理高并发交易?
答:Sui通过区分简单交易与复杂交易,分别采用拜占庭广播和Narwhal-Bullshark共识机制,实现高吞吐量和低延迟处理,尤其适合DeFi和NFT等高并发场景。
问:Move语言在安全性上有何优势?
答:Move通过资源模型、字节码验证和模块化访问控制,从语言层面预防了资产复制、双花和未授权访问等漏洞,为DeFi应用提供更强安全保障。
问:Sui的存储基金如何降低用户成本?
答:存储基金通过跨期分摊存储费用,并结合删除回扣机制激励数据清理,使得长期存储成本更可控,避免了如以太坊上存储费用持续攀升的问题。
问:Sui是否兼容以太坊智能合约?
答:Sui基于Move语言开发,与EVM不直接兼容,但其面向资产的设计和高性能特性,为DeFi项目提供了另一种更高效的底层选择。
问:并行处理如何提升DeFi体验?
答:通过并行执行独立交易,Sui显著提高了交易处理效率,减少了拥堵和延迟,使得DeFi应用能够支持更复杂的操作和更高的用户并发量。
结语
Sui公链通过Move语言的安全设计、高效共识机制、并行处理能力和创新的经济模型,为DeFi项目提供了一个高性能、低成本且安全可靠的部署环境。其技术特性不仅解决了现有区块链的扩展性与存储成本问题,也为去中心化金融应用的创新提供了更多可能性。
对于寻求高性能链上体验的开发者与用户而言,Sui无疑是一个值得关注的基础设施选择。👉 获取更多区块链开发资源